Useful safety product for after knee surgery
We purchased this for after my husband’s knee surgery. Keep in mind this isn’t just for the elderly. We do not have grab safety bars in our bathroom, so it is important to have something to support you after surgery or injury. This was inexpensive, easy for me to put together, and was extremely helpful to my husband who couldn’t put much weight on one leg for a few weeks. It helped him avoid holding onto walls and potentially slipping and falling after a delicate knee surgery. This folds up nicely for storage when no longer using. Overall it was sturdy enough for my husband to hold onto. It does suction to the tile floor when you push down on the bars. It did the job!

Quite servicable but not as sturdy as anticipated
This is my second toilet rail unit. The first only had suction cups on the back and the back rail curved too much and kept banging against the tank and kept the toilet lid falling over. I returned it. This one had suction cups on all 4 legs and was more stable although not as much as I had anticipated. The back rail did not extend so far ... and did not hit the tank and did not interfere with the toilet lid. The thing my wife like the best was the dinky little adjustable toilet paper holder that came with it (go figure).

Toilet assist frame
This toilet assist frame does what it is supposed to do--assist you in getting off the toilet. We don't use the suction tips that came with it on the frame. The company included two non-suction tips but it would have been nice if they would have included 4. So I had to go out and buy 4 non-suction tips for the legs of the frame. The suction tips did not work on our wooden floor.
